Full Job Description
What We're Looking For:
Develops most complex technical skill and judgment to provide non-routine technical support for computer/data center operations for cloud environments.
Essential Duties/Responsabilities:

  • Hands-on Cloud Engineer, to lead the resolution of complex cloud infrastructure issues, serving as an escalation point for senior and mid-level engineers.


  • Enhance the automation and scripting efforts of the cloud team to identify and automate as much routine deployment, configuration, and other operational work as necessary.


  • Create and maintain design and architectural artifacts. Ensure uniform architecture and design standards are maintained


  • Monitor and facilitate a secure cloud environment that follows the best practices around least privileged and zero trust. Ensure all cloud environments have the proper security and access controls in place to guarantee a trusted and secure environment. Address vulnerability concerns whenever possible.


  • Manages access control, data integrity and file system security for the cloud data center environment following RBAC model and principals of least privilege and zero trust security. to ensure reliability, scalability, and maintainability of systems.
  • Monitor cloud costs across all environments and deploy best practices around FinOps to strive towards cost optimization and accurate cost visibility.


  • Develop and enforce best practices architecture, deployment, monitoring, and security to ensure reliability, scalability, and maintainability of systems.


  • Manages, tracks and records system performance and utilization metrics.


  • Manages the communication behind highly technical information to both technical and nontechnical personnel.


  • Promote strong collaboration with business development teams, Including data engineering, IT Teams and Security to align cloud solutions with business goals.


  • Conduct research/POC on relevant emerging technologies in support of solution development efforts and make recommendations


  • Create and maintain technical documentation, including architectural diagrams, workflows, and operational procedures.


  • Mentor and guide junior and senior engineers, fostering technical growth and promoting knowledge sharing within the team.


  • Ensure compliance with operational SLAs, security standards, and industry best practices.


  • Contribute to the design and execution of disaster recovery and business continuity plans for cloud environments.


Job Requirements:
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field.
  • 8 years of experience in cloud engineering or related roles, with at least 2-3 years in advanced cloud-native development or architecture.


Key Skills and Competencies:
  • Expertise in c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, GCP) and their services, including compute, storage, networking, and monitoring.
  • Proficiency in programming and scripting languages (e.g., Python, Go, Java, PowerShell).
  • Advanced understanding of Infrastructure-as-Code (IaC) tools like Terraform, CloudFormation, or Ansible.
  • Experience with containerization and orchestration platforms such as Docker and Kubernetes.
  • Demonstrated experience in designing scalable, highly available, and fault-tolerant cloud architectures.
  • Solid understanding of cloud security principles, including IAM, encryption, and compliance frameworks.
  • Strong problem-solving skills with the ability to address complex technical challenges.
  • Excellent collaboration and communication skills to work effectively across teams and stakeholders.
  • Industry-recognized certifications (e.g., AWS Certified Solutions Architect - Professional, Azure Solutions Architect Expert, or Google Professional Cloud Architect) are highly desirable.

About Zebra Technologies

Zebra Technologies is a global leader in enterprise mobile computing, data capture, and printing solutions. The company provides hardware and software solutions that enable businesses to improve productivity, increase efficiency, and enhance customer service. Zebra Technologies serves a wide range of industries, including healthcare, retail, manufacturing, transportation and logistics, and government. The company was founded in 1969 and is headquartered in Lincolnshire, Illinois. Zebra Technologies is committed to sustainability and has implemented a number of initiatives to reduce its environmental impact.
